Microbial Control

Effective microbial control is essential in modern paper manufacturing to maintain process hygiene, protect product quality, and ensure stable machine performance. The warm, nutrient-rich water systems used in pulp and paper production create favorable conditions for the growth of bacteria, fungi, and other microorganisms. If left untreated, microbial contamination can lead to slime formation, deposits, odor generation, sheet defects, reduced drainage efficiency, and unexpected machine downtime—ultimately impacting productivity and operational costs.

Beyond hygiene protection, efficient microbial management contributes directly to productivity and cost efficiency. Cleaner systems reduce deposit buildup, improve drainage, and help maintain consistent flow characteristics throughout the process. This leads to fewer sheet breaks, improved runnability, lower maintenance requirements, and extended equipment life. By stabilizing the biological environment of the mill, manufacturers can achieve more predictable production and higher overall machine efficiency.
